Transaction 399673fe397242ed026edb4f52289135c51e92bfac126becba1bfd8cbb03ecd7
1 Input
1 Output
-
399673fe397242ed026edb4f52289135c51e92bfac126becba1bfd8cbb03ecd7:0
- value
- 8227993
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cff878115614b6501fd2af40115940e6e4d7d82 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q4jPq6VU2JRKz4bqCTvrqa3vZUXEQCLD1